Ibn Sina, also called Avicenna, was a Persian polymath who created important contributions to numerous fields, including medication and philosophy. He was born in 980 within the village of Afshana, near Bukhara, in present-day Uzbekistan. His father, Abdullah, was a respected scholar and government official, and he ensured that Ibn Sina been given a comprehensive schooling from an early age. Ibn Sina confirmed Outstanding intellectual abilities and started studying several subjects, such as arithmetic, astronomy, and drugs, in a young age. He quickly mastered these disciplines and commenced to produce his possess theories and concepts.

On the age of sixteen, Ibn Sina began researching drugs underneath the steerage of an area physician. He swiftly gained a reputation for his professional medical information and competencies, and he was soon treating individuals on his personal. His thirst for awareness led him to study several health care texts from diverse cultures and traditions, which include Greek, Indian, and Persian resources. This wide publicity to various medical traditions would afterwards affect his personal medical theories and tactics. In addition to medication, Ibn Sina also examined philosophy, logic, and metaphysics, and he became effectively-versed while in the functions of Aristotle together with other historical Greek philosophers. His early education laid the foundation for his afterwards contributions to medication and philosophy.

Contributions to Drugs and Philosophy


Ibn Sina's contributions to medicine and philosophy are quite a few and much-achieving. In the field of drugs, he wrote the influential clinical encyclopedia "The Canon of Medication," which turned a regular clinical textual content in Europe as well as Islamic world for hundreds of years. The Canon of Medicine synthesized the healthcare familiarity with enough time and integrated specific descriptions of ailments, their leads to, and therapies. In addition it emphasised the necessity of preventive medication and also the holistic method of client care. Ibn Sina's get the job done in drugs was groundbreaking for its time and laid the groundwork for contemporary clinical procedures.

In addition to his do the job in medicine, Ibn Sina made important contributions to philosophy. He wrote various philosophical treatises on topics for instance metaphysics, ethics, and logic. His philosophical performs were being seriously motivated because of the Concepts of Aristotle along with other historical Greek philosophers, but he also integrated components of Islamic theology and mysticism into his writings. Ibn Sina's philosophical Strategies had a profound effect on the development of Islamic philosophy and experienced an enduring affect on Western considered also. His emphasis on reason and rational inquiry aided to condition the course of Western philosophy throughout the center Ages and further than.

Functions and Legacy


Ibn Sina's most famed perform is "The Canon of Drugs," an extensive health-related encyclopedia that grew to become a regular healthcare textual content in each the Islamic earth and Europe for centuries. The Canon of Medication was divided into 5 textbooks and lined a wide array of clinical matters, including anatomy, physiology, pathology, pharmacology, and therapeutics. Furthermore, it incorporated specific descriptions of ailments as well as their treatment options, in addition to conversations of preventive drugs and community health and fitness. The Canon of Drugs was a groundbreaking operate that synthesized the medical familiarity with the time and had a lasting effect on the event of medicine.

In addition to "The Canon of Drugs," Ibn Sina wrote various other operates on drugs, philosophy, astronomy, and also other topics. His philosophical treatises, which include "The E-book of Healing" and "The Guide of Salvation," were influential in equally the Islamic earth and Europe. These is effective coated a wide array of philosophical subject areas, such as metaphysics, ethics, logic, and theology. Ibn Sina's writings experienced a profound impact on the event of Islamic philosophy and experienced an enduring affect on Western considered as well.

Controversies and Criticisms


Inspite of his significant contributions to medication and philosophy, Ibn Sina's work has not been without the need of controversy or criticism. Some scholars have criticized his reliance on ancient Greek sources in his clinical writings, arguing that he did not make sufficient unique contributions to clinical know-how. Many others have criticized his philosophical ideas for being too closely motivated by ancient Greek philosophy at the expenditure of Islamic theology and mysticism. Additionally, some have criticized his Strategies on metaphysics and theology for staying too speculative or summary.
